In an effort to cut the club’s wage bill Jose Mourinho will also allow two of the club’s big earners leave when their contracts expire in the summer.

Cameroon international Samuel Eto’o was brought in on a year long deal and has been a moderate success but is not a long term solution to the club’s lack of cutting edge up front and the relationship between Jose Mourinho and his former Inter Milan charge has suffered since comments made by the Chelsea manager in relation to the forward’s ‘real’ age were made public.

Another striker who will be released is Demba Ba, who has been a bit-part player this season and not the most productive one at that.

The former Newcastle United man will be keen to secure a move to a side who can offer him the regular first team football that he feels is imperative at this stage of his career.

Jose Mourinho will however look to keep hold of John Terry, Frank Lampard and Ashley Cole on new one year rolling deals though of the three left-back Cole may turn down such an offer.
